Superman does have a very good healing factor but not a regeneration factor. That means if he lost a limb he could not regenerate it back.
He was able to heal when Wonder Woman slit his throat with her tiara in Wonder Woman #219. https://imgur.com/a/2R5z98A
In the series Batman: The Dark Knight Returns, Superman heals his body after being reduced to near a skeleton by a special nuke that was designed to blot out sunlight and disrupt energy. https://www.youtube.com/watch?v=RSvrUBZjkv8
In "Superman/Batman" comic, a kryptonite bullet is slowing down Superman’s cellular regeneration, and Batman is still worried he won’t be able to remove it before the wound closes over. https://i.imgur.com/bgS9mwq.jpg
Superman's body is so durable he doesn't develop regeneration ability to regenerate a lost limps because he never lost a limp, he has never been in a situation where he needs a one. His body wasn't dismembered by the nuke, rather it was left extremely withered for a brief of time, he survived a supernova also, and one time he went to the sun. His body can be injured from powerful beings but no one was able to sever a limb.
